A viewing for 8-month-old Angelie Paredes was held Sunday afternoon at Vainieri Funeral Home in North Bergen.

The child was killed and seven others injured Tuesday when the bus veered off a West New York street, hitting the pole that fell on the stroller. It then struck a tree, another pole and a parked car that then struck three other vehicles.

The bus driver, Idowu Daramola, is being held on $250,000 bail. He faces charges of death by auto, reckless driving and using a cellphone while operating a vehicle.

The child's funeral will be held Monday morning.
